Sunan an-Nasai 3365 (Book 26, Hadith 170) #17977
Prohibitions of Mut'ah and Donkey Meat

SUMMARY: The Prophet Muhammad forbade Mut'ah (temporary marriage) and the meat of domestic donkeys on the day of Khaibar.

It was narrated from Al-Hasan and 'Abdullah, the sons of Muhammad, from their father, that 'Ali heard that a man did not see anything wrong with Mut'ah (temporary marriage). He said: "You are confused, the Messenger of Allah forbade it, and the meat of domestic donkeys on the day of Khaibar".
أَخْبَرَنَا عَمْرُو بْنُ عَلِيٍّ، قَالَ حَدَّثَنَا يَحْيَى، عَنْ عُبَيْدِ اللَّهِ بْنِ عُمَرَ، قَالَ حَدَّثَنِي الزُّهْرِيُّ، عَنِ الْحَسَنِ، وَعَبْدِ اللَّهِ، ابْنَىْ مُحَمَّدٍ عَنْ أَبِيهِمَا، أَنَّ عَلِيًّا، بَلَغَهُ أَنَّ رَجُلاً، لاَ يَرَى بِالْمُتْعَةِ بَأْسًا فَقَالَ إِنَّكَ تَائِهٌ إِنَّهُ نَهَى رَسُولُ اللَّهِ عَنْهَا وَعَنْ لُحُومِ الْحُمُرِ الأَهْلِيَّةِ يَوْمَ خَيْبَرَ

EXPLANATIONS:
This hadith is about two prohibitions that were made by Prophet Muhammad. The first prohibition was against temporary marriage or Mut’ah which is a type of marriage that has a set time limit. The second prohibition was against eating the meat from domestic donkeys on the day of Khaibar which was an important battle in Islamic history. These prohibitions were made to ensure that Muslims followed certain rules and regulations in order to live according to Islamic teachings.
